#ca72c1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ca72c1 is composed of 79.2% red, 44.7%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.6% magenta, 4.5%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 306.1 degrees, a saturation of 45.4% and a lightness of 62%. #ca72c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#950083.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#ca72c1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f2f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ca72c1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a597a3 is the less saturated color, while #fe3eeb is the most saturated one.
